The Secure Copy Content Protection plugin for WordPress is designed to prevent unauthorized copying of website content. However, during a recent security audit, a severe vulnerability—CVE-2024-6138—was discovered. This vulnerability allows Editor-level users to execute Stored Cross-Site Scripting (XSS) attacks, potentially leading to the creation of backdoors.

Discovery of the Vulnerability

The vulnerability in Secure Copy Content Protection was uncovered during routine security testing. Researchers found that the plugin’s integration settings, specifically the ays_mailchimp_username and ays_mailchimp_api_key parameters, failed to sanitize user inputs properly. This oversight allows malicious actors to inject and store harmful scripts within these fields..

Understanding of Stored XSS attack’s

Cross-Site Scripting (XSS) is a prevalent security issue in web applications, including WordPress. XSS vulnerabilities arise when an application includes untrusted data in a web page without proper validation or escaping. This allows attackers to execute arbitrary scripts in the context of the victim’s browser. In WordPress, XSS vulnerabilities often emerge from plugins or themes that do not adequately sanitize user inputs.

In the case of Secure Copy Content Protection, the XSS vulnerability is stored, meaning the malicious script is permanently stored on the target server, such as within a database, and is executed when a user visits the affected page. This type of XSS can have severe consequences, including session hijacking, defacement, and in this scenario, account takeover through backdoor creation.

Exploiting the Stored XSS Vulnerability

To exploit the CVE-2024-6138 vulnerability in Secure Copy Protection, an attacker needs to follow these steps:

POC:

Go to the Integrations column and to the parameters: ays_mailchimp_username ays_mailchimp_api_key.You can insert payload XSS into these parameters

PoC payload: “><script></script><img src=x onerror=alert(document.domain)>

The potential risks associated with this vulnerability are extensive. Attackers could leverage this flaw to:

  • Create Backdoors: Persistently access compromised accounts even after detection.
  • Hijack Sessions: Steal session cookies and hijack active user sessions.
  • Deface Websites: Alter the appearance of the site or display unwanted content.
  • Steal Sensitive Data: Access confidential user data or administrative functions.

Real-world scenarios might include an attacker gaining administrative privileges, altering critical site settings, or spreading the exploit to other users who interact with the compromised site.
